
Twelve patients who were referred to the Oncology Service of Wills Eye Hospital, Philadelphia, with a pigmented epibulbar lesion that clinically resembled malignant melanoma of the choroid with extraocular extension were found to have other ophthalmic entities. The most common conditions that simulated extraocular extension of uveal melanoma were conjunctival malignant melanomas, which accounted for four of the 12 pseudomelanomas. Three of the 12 patients had staphylomas or scleral ectasis. Two of the 12 had subconjunctival hematomas. Senile scleral plaques, a presumed cellular blue nevus, and ocular melanocytosis accounted for the other three conditions. A thorough history, indirect ophthalmoscopy with scleral depression, ultrasonography, gonioscopy, and transillumination were helpful in distinguishing uveal malignant melanoma with extrascleral extension from other, often less serious, ophthalmic disorders.
